Description Suggest change

This route is more commonly used as a quick approach to the West and East Main Bluffs as well as the Throne climbing areas. Start by gaining the ledge then begin the low angled easy slab that is quite run out. The first piece of pro can be placed just before the crux where the route goes vertical. Pull a few moves to gain a set of tiered ledges and the clip the chains. You can then top out and enjoy a 3-5 minute easy hike back to the parking lot if you want to avoid the steeper, longer dog walk approach.

Location Suggest change

This route is at the point that separates the West and East Main Bluffs. It is easy to identify because it looks like a ramp. It is also near the junction of trail that splits off to head to The Throne area.

Protection Suggest change

Standard Rack. Bolted Anchor.
